    Understanding the Conversion: Kilometers to Miles Per Hour

    The core of this conversion lies in understanding the relationship between kilometers and miles. One kilometer is approximately equal to 0.621371 miles. Therefore, to convert kilometers to miles, you simply multiply the number of kilometers by this conversion factor. However, we're dealing with speed, which is distance over time. 400 kilometers isn't a speed; it's a distance. To express it in mph, we need to know the time it takes to cover that distance.

    The Missing Piece: Time

    Let's illustrate this with an example. Suppose a car travels 400 kilometers in 4 hours. To find the speed in kilometers per hour (km/h), we divide the distance by the time:

    400 km / 4 hours = 100 km/h

    Now, to convert this to mph, we use the kilometer-to-mile conversion factor:

    100 km/h * 0.621371 miles/km ≈ 62.14 mph

    Therefore, traveling 400 kilometers in 4 hours equates to a speed of approximately 62.14 mph. This highlights the crucial role of time in determining speed and its conversion. Without knowing the time taken to cover the 400 kilometers, we can only express it as a distance, not a speed in mph.

    Calculating Speed in mph for Different Timeframes

    Let's explore how the speed in mph changes based on the time taken to cover 400 kilometers:

    Scenario 1: 400 kilometers in 5 hours

    • Speed in km/h: 400 km / 5 hours = 80 km/h
    • Speed in mph: 80 km/h * 0.621371 miles/km ≈ 49.71 mph

    Scenario 2: 400 kilometers in 3 hours

    • Speed in km/h: 400 km / 3 hours ≈ 133.33 km/h
    • Speed in mph: 133.33 km/h * 0.621371 miles/km ≈ 82.82 mph

    Scenario 3: 400 kilometers in 2 hours

    • Speed in km/h: 400 km / 2 hours = 200 km/h
    • Speed in mph: 200 km/h * 0.621371 miles/km ≈ 124.27 mph

    These examples demonstrate the inverse relationship between time and speed. The shorter the time taken to cover 400 kilometers, the higher the speed in both km/h and mph.

    Real-World Applications of Speed Conversion

    The ability to convert kilometers to miles per hour is essential in many real-world situations:

    1. International Travel:

    Many countries use kilometers, while others use miles. Understanding the conversion is crucial for interpreting speed limits, navigating with GPS devices, and understanding travel times. For example, if a road sign indicates a speed limit of 100 km/h, knowing that this is approximately 62 mph helps drivers adjust their speed appropriately.

    2. Aviation:

    In aviation, speed is often expressed in knots (nautical miles per hour). However, understanding the conversion to mph is important for coordinating with ground control, calculating flight times, and understanding weather reports that may use mph.

    3. Motorsports:

    In motorsports, both kilometers and miles are used for race distances and speeds. Converting between the two units is essential for analyzing race performance, comparing lap times, and understanding the pace of a race.

    4. Logistics and Transportation:

    Logistics companies, shipping businesses, and transportation services rely heavily on speed conversions to estimate delivery times, optimize routes, and manage transportation costs effectively. Understanding the speed of vehicles in both kilometers per hour and miles per hour ensures accurate planning and scheduling.

    5. Scientific Research:

    In scientific fields like physics and engineering, accurate unit conversion is vital for research and data analysis. This includes studying velocity, acceleration, and other speed-related phenomena, particularly when comparing data from different sources or geographical locations.

    Advanced Considerations: Average Speed vs. Instantaneous Speed

    It's important to differentiate between average speed and instantaneous speed. The calculations we’ve performed thus far determine the average speed over the entire 400-kilometer distance. Instantaneous speed, however, refers to the speed at any specific moment in time. A vehicle might travel at 100 km/h for part of the journey and 50 km/h for another, resulting in a lower average speed.
